I had a 69 or 70 350 GTO when I was in high school in MN.  It had the white tank. I had a problem with it as a gear came through the side of the gear case when I kick-started it.  My buddy had the same thing happen to him with his GTO.  I don't know if this was common or not, but have always wondered about it.

Anyway, I'd be interested if someone has a 350 GTO for sale (with the white tank of course).  I'm not looking for a project bike, just going down memory lane and still riding bikes.

The gear problem was common, they made a change in the gears after the first run of bikes. I bought my GTR as a basket case due to the original owner tearing it down to fix the gear problem (crankcase not damaged), but didn't know how to put it back together.
